The New Frontier: Exploring the Latest Trends in Satellite Communication Satellite communication is undergoing a significant transformation, driven by technological advancements, changing user needs, and the increasing demand for global connectivity. The latest trends in satellite communication are paving the way for a new era of space-based services, enabling faster, more reliable, and more secure communication networks.

At the beginning of Satellite communication, the focus is on providing internet access to remote and underserved areas, where traditional communication infrastructure is limited or non-existent. Satellite constellations, such as those launched by SpaceX and Amazon, are being designed to offer low-latency, high-speed internet services, bridging the digital divide and connecting millions of people around the world. These constellations consist of thousands of small satellites in low Earth orbit, which work together to provide seamless and continuous coverage.

Another significant trend in satellite communication is the development of 5G networks. Satellite operators are investing heavily in 5G research and development, with the goal of providing integrated satellite-terrestrial networks that can support a wide range of applications, from enhanced mobile broadband to massive machine-type communications. The integration of satellite and terrestrial networks will enable the creation of hybrid networks, which can offer more reliable, secure, and ubiquitous connectivity services.

In addition to these trends, there is a growing interest in quantum communication via satellite. Quantum communication uses the principles of quantum mechanics to enable secure communication over long distances. Satellite-based quantum communication has the potential to provide unbreakable encryption, secure data transmission, and enhanced cybersecurity. Several organizations, including government agencies and private companies, are actively exploring the development of quantum communication systems via satellite.

Furthermore, art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) are being increasingly used in satellite communication to improve network performance, enhance customer experience, and reduce operational costs. AI and ML can be used to optimize satellite constellation operations, predict and prevent network outages, and provide real-time analytics and insights. The use of AI and ML in satellite communication is expected to grow significantly in the coming years, as the industry continues to evolve and mature.

The growth of the satellite communication industry is also driven by the increasing demand for Earth observation services. Satellite-based Earth observation provides critical information about the Earth’s climate, weather patterns, natural resources, and environmental health. The data collected by Earth observation satellites is used in a wide range of applications, including weather forecasting, disaster response, and environmental monitoring. The demand for Earth observation services is expected to continue growing, driven by the need for more accurate and timely data to support decision-making and policy development.

The latest trends in satellite communication are not limited to the development of new technologies and networks. The industry is also experiencing a shift towards more collaborative and open approaches to satellite communication. This includes the development of open-source software, the creation of industry-wide standards, and the establishment of partnerships between satellite operators, manufacturers, and users.

The shift towards more collaborative and open approaches to satellite communication is driven by the need for greater interoperability, flexibility, and innovation. By working together, industry stakeholders can accelerate the development of new technologies, reduce costs, and improve the overall performance of satellite communication networks. The use of open-source software, for example, can enable the creation of customized solutions, reduce development costs, and facilitate the integration of different systems and applications.

In addition to the development of new technologies and networks, the satellite communication industry is also experiencing a growing interest in space-based services. Space-based services include a wide range of applications, from satellite-based navigation and timing to space-based Earth observation and satellite-based communication. The growth of space-based services is driven by the increasing demand for more accurate and timely data, as well as the need for more reliable and secure communication networks.

The development of space-based services is not limited to the satellite communication industry. Other industries, such as aviation, maritime, and transportation, are also increasingly relying on space-based services to support their operations. The use of satellite-based navigation and timing, for example, is critical for the safe and efficient operation of aircraft, ships, and vehicles. The development of space-based services is expected to continue growing, as more industries recognize the benefits of using space-based systems and applications.

The growth of the satellite communication industry is also driven by the increasing demand for cybersecurity services. Cybersecurity is a critical concern for satellite communication networks, as they are vulnerable to hacking, jamming, and other forms of interference. The development of cybersecurity services, such as encryption and intrusion detection, is essential for protecting satellite communication networks and ensuring the integrity of the data they transmit.

The use of cybersecurity services in satellite communication is not limited to the protection of networks and data. It also includes the protection of satellite systems and applications from cyber threats. The development of cybersecurity services is expected to continue growing, as the satellite communication industry recognizes the importance of protecting its systems and applications from cyber threats.
